![]() 3 Mental Mistakes Investors Make (U.S. News & World Report)
03-21-2011 07:15 AM U.S. News & World Report - It is much easier for investors to rationalize reasons to sell stocks then it is to buy them. Let's face it: We live in a volatile world. Recent events like the financial crisis of 2008-2009, terrorist attacks, unrest in the Middle East, and now an earthquake, tsunami, and potential nuclear fallout in Japan are all additional reasons to sell. But what I know as fact is that in order to pursue financial success in the markets, one must be in and not out. More... |
